Physiological changes with the assist role of soluble microbial products (SMP) of preserved denitrifying sludge (DS) undergoing long-term stress of starvation under different storage temperature is extremely important. In this study, SMP extracted from DS were added into DS in starvation condition under room temperature (15-20 °C), 4 °C and -20 °C with three different bio-augmentation phases of 10, 15 and 30 days. Experimental results showed that added SMP in room temperature was optimal for preservation of DS under starvation stress with optimized dosage of 2.0 mL mL-1 sludge and bio-augmentation phase of 10 d. SMP was more effective in maintaining the specific denitrification activity of DS, and it was nearly boosted to 94.1 % of control one due to assist of 2 times SMP addition with 10 days interval of each. Under assist of SMP, extracellular polymeric substances (EPS) secretion was enhanced as the defense layer to withstand starvation stress, and the protein may be utilized as an alternative substrate to gain energy, accelerate electron transport and transfer during denitrification process. This investigation revealed the feasibility of SMP as an economical and robust strategy for preservation of DS.

The influence of hydrazine (N2H4) and hydroxylamine (NH2OH) on performance and microbial community structures of complete autotrophic nitrogen removal over nitrite (CANON) process were assessed in this study. Experimental results demonstrated that CANON process was successfully started up and got total nitrogen removal efficiency (TNRE) of 53.6 % ± 9.8 % and 56.4 % ± 6.5 % under 1.0 and 0.5 mg L-1 N2H4 and NH2OH, respectively. N2H4 and NH2OH promoted activity of ammonia-oxidizing bacteria (AOB) and anaerobic ammonium oxidation bacteria (AnAOB), and inhibited activity of nitrite-oxidizing bacteria (NOB). Meanwhile, the stable operation of CANON process could be maintained without N2H4 auxiliary. While, performance assisted by NH2OH was fluctuated without NH2OH addition, suggesting that both N2H4 and NH2OH had a persistent and reversible inhibition on NOB. This study reveals new insights into influence of N2H4 and NH2OH on CANON performance.
